Form and Purpose in Ceramic Art |
7th Ave SW Calgary, AB T2P 0W4 Canada +1 403 264 6497 http://www.artcentral.ca/tenan... |
Located in the bowels of the Art Central Building in downtown Calgary, this ceramic art studio's great appeal is in the beholder's interpretation of each and every ceramic piece that comes from the imagination of the artist. Onlookers will find a giant kiln in the premises that provoke further question. Though the studio produces anything from mugs, vases, plates, boxes and teapots, there are also sculptural renditions such as a person's torso, a got-to-handle-it mug that also has function and form. Visitors to this ceramics studio are surprised at the diverse yet humor-filled offerings produced by the artist. - Jasmin So-Armada Review © 2007, Wcities |

Provocative Realism & Abstract Art |
7th Ave SW Calgary, AB T2P 0W4 Canada +1 403 850 9954 http://www.artcentral.ca/tenan... |
This Art Central gallery in downtown Calgary has some of the most dynamic yet realistic art collection seen this side of Western Canada. The artist in residence uses the rich mediums of oil and watercolor to render his realistic and abstract art forms. The recent works of the artist are thought provoking art pieces that interpret the harsh realities of street life, homelessness, and the marginalized in society, all done in large, grand pieces. This working art gallery cum studio produces commissionable art pieces, portraits and originals for the serious art collector. - Jasmin So-Armada Review © 2007, Wcities |

Art Finds & Collections |
7 Avenue SW Suite 202 Calgary, AB T2P 0W4 Canada +1 403 237 6637 http://www.keystoneartgallery.com |
Located just a stone's throw away from major shopping and cultural landmarks in downtown Calgary, this gallery in avant-garde Art Central is a must-see for art enthusiasts. Keystone regularly exhibits works of major, emerging and new artists, and have over a hundred artists in their roster. Art collectors will find a diversity of art in this gallery, mostly from conceptual to abstract forms. Collecting art is a matter of personal and acquired taste, so Keystone offers everyone, everything from affordable collectibles to estate art. Keystone also offers custom and conservation framing and consultations. - Jasmin So-Armada Review © 2007, Wcities |

Unique cards and stationary |
141-200 Barclay Parade Southwest Eau Claire Market Calgary, AB T2P 4R5 Canada +1 403 262 0389 http://www.paperrootstudios.com |
If you're tired of sending tacky tourist postcards, sample some of the original material in Paper Root Studios. It sells independently-designed cards, postcards, stationery and envelopes, many of which are printed on post-consumer recycled and unbleached paper. While some of the cards have the traditional overly sentimental or silly verses and pictures, most feature original and thought-provoking essays and themes. Occupying a store in the creative Eau Claire Market, all of its products are of exceptional and original quality. Review © 2007, Wcities |

A Calgary shopping institution. |
318 11th Avenue Southeast Calgary, AB T2G 0Y2 Canada +1 403 262 6994 / +1 800 909 6994 http://www.ribtor.com/ |
Remember that funny little corner store when you were growing up as a kid? The one that had everything? Well, Ribtor is its big brother. It's been part of the Calgary shopping landscape for close to fifty years and offers thousands of items at very reasonable prices. This is especially important if you have children and are looking to stay on a budget. The Army Surplus section is worth a visit just to check out some of the archaic and somewhat frightening military ware. Ribtor stocks everything from Coleman stoves to fishing poles; garden hoses to basketballs. In fact, if they don't have it, they promise to find it. Review © 2007, Wcities |

Graphic Design Inspired Gallery Bookstore |
100 7th Ave SW Calgary, AB T2P 0W4 Canada +1 403 283 5318 http://www.uppercasegallery.ca |
This gallery/bookstore in the heart of downtown Calgary offers graphic design inspired art, books and paper goods, and shows the works of selected illustrators, graphic designers and photographers. Find amongst its shelves a selection of truly collectible books on art, fiction, graphic design, fashion and pop culture. The demand for beautifully crafted paper goods has also hit Calgary and Uppercase carries file folders, notebooks, sketchbooks and journals. The resident graphic designer also designs greeting cards that offer vignettes of Calgary life. A clear sign of things to come is the gallery's book publishing section with offerings on fiction and illustration. - Jasmin So-Armada Review © 2007, Wcities |
